Amid Court Order, Sanusi Arrives Kano Govt House, Set to Receive Appointment Letter

Amid the Federal High Court in Kano’s order stopping the Kano State Government from enforcing the Kano State Emirate Council Repeal Law, the reinstated Emir of Kano, Sanusi Lamido, has arrived at Kano State Government House to receive his letter of appointment before resuming duty as the new emir, according to Daily Trust.

The new first-class Emir of the state was honoured in a homecoming reception late Thursday.

Lamido is expected to be at the Africa House in Kano Government House for a mini-durbar ceremony by 10 a.m. today, from where he would proceed to the Nassarawa Emir’s palace.

From there, the Emir will lead the Muslim Jumat prayers (Friday) at the Kano Central mosque located at the palace in Kofar Kudu.

Kano State Governor, Abba Yusuf, on Thursday, reappointed Lamido as the Emir of Kano, four years after he was dethroned by a former governor of the state, Abdullahi Ganduje.
